Full Job Description
About this role:

The Materials Planner ensures timely availability of materials for production at a Carrier manufacturing facility, managing requirements, replenishment, and inventory levels.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Plans and manages material requirements for the production plan.
  • Places and follow up on purchase and replenishment orders.
  • Manages inventory levels, safety stocks, and reorder points.
  • Coordinates with suppliers to ensure on-time delivery.
  • Analyzes and mitigates shortage risks.
  • Maintains planning parameters in the ERP.


Required Qualifications:
  • Bachelor's degree.
  • 2+ years of materials planning experience in manufacturing.
